Around 44,000 electricity consumers in Lucknow are set to benefit from an enhanced power supply, as the electricity department focuses on upgrading 18 substations under the Raj Bhavan division.

Engineers have proposed the installation of an additional 10 MVA power transformer at the Dalibagh substation, which currently has three 10 MVA transformers, to meet future load demands. The transformer is expected to be installed before the upcoming summer.

Dharmendra Saxena, Executive Engineer of the Raj Bhavan division, stated that Jawahar Bhawan has two 10 MVA transformers and is currently operating well within capacity. Similarly, Indira Bhawan has four 10 MVA transformers, with one 10 MVA unit added previously to meet growing consumer demand.

Other key substations under the division, including Cooper Road, BD Marg, and Raj Bhavan, are equipped with two 10 MVA transformers each. Engineers noted that the eight CG City substations and the Arjunganj and Hariharpur substations are also not overloaded at present.

With most maintenance work completed in September, officials said all substations are prepared for the upcoming summer, and no power supply issues are anticipated, even with increased load during the winter months.
